Well, that’s that. Arsenal’s Premier League title challenge this season was filled with highs and lows, plenty of late drama and a bucket-load of believe. But ultimately, it’s resulted in disappointment as it’s all but confirmed that Manchester City will win the Premier League, with just one win needed on their behalf.
Once the dust settles and emotions reach their stalemate, fans will reflect on this season as one of immense progress. They’ve qualified for the Champions League and competed with Manchester City until the end with one of the youngest squads in the league. While it doesn’t excuse the bottling, Arsenal fans would have killed for this finish at the end of last season.
I hate to bring up the age-old cliché as I know it’s awful timing, but dare I say it – There’s always next season. Of course, it’ll depend on strengthening the squad and its depth heavily, particularly with the added stress of the Champions League next season. However, after approaching the upcoming transfer window prudently and efficiently, the Gunners could mount a tighter title challenge next season.
